Learn how private lenders—operating outside OSFI rules—offer flexible options for borrowers with bad credit, non-traditional income, or those declined by banks. We cover key topics like higher interest rates, fees, the need for solid exit strategies, and the growing role of Mortgage Investment Corporations (MICs) in today’s market.
